Operations FAQ

Quick answers to common questions before buying operations lifetime deals.

What operations software is best as a lifetime deal? +

Scheduling, lightweight CRM, workflow databases, client portals, and task management tools are good lifetime deal candidates because teams use them every week and they often replace multiple subscriptions.

Can lifetime operations tools replace enterprise software? +

For small teams, yes in many cases. Larger teams should check permissions, audit trails, integrations, reporting, and support before replacing a mature operations platform.

How should founders choose operations tools? +

Start with the workflow that creates the most friction: booking calls, managing clients, tracking projects, or organizing data. Buy tools that solve a real bottleneck, not hypothetical future complexity.
